The Uses of Cyclosporin A-13C2,d4
Cyclosporin A-13C2,d4 is an immunosuppressant that has revolutionized organ transplantation through its use in the prevention of graft rejection. A group of nonpolar cyclic oligopeptides with immunosupppressant activity.
